Study in Europe Fair in Amman

On October 11, 2017, the Czech Embassy in Amman in cooperation with The Centre for International Cooperation in Education (DZS) – the Ministry of Education of the Czech Republic participated in the Study in Europe Fair in Le Meridien Hotel in Amman where the possibilities of university studies in the Czech Republic were presented to Jordanian students.

The whole event was organized by the EU and Erasmus+. Broad opportunities to study in Europe were presented by both national educational institutions as well as by the universities from Cyprus, Hungary, France, Sweden, Spain, Germany, Great Britain, Romania, the Netherlands, Italy, Slovakia, Estonia and the Czech Republic.

Over 2,000 Jordanian students pre-registered online and many others passed by to attend the fair. This event received significant publicity in the local press[1]. The young Jordanians as well as postgraduates showed a great interest in studying at Czech universities, even though studying in foreign language other than Czech is mostly offered as a self-paid study. The Masaryk University in Brno and its Faculty of Economics and Administration was one of the institutions that presented its programs at the fair.


The participants´ great interest in studying at Czech universities confirmed that the Czech Republic is a prestigious educational destination with a high quality university system.
